Education in Togo is compulsory for six years. In 2015, the primary school enrolment rate was 95%. The education system has suffered from teacher shortages, lower educational quality in rural areas, and high repetition and dropout rates. Useful Sites for Studying in Togo Togo Tourism: http://...
